Thanks you for the kind words.
My goal as an engraver is to enhance an already spacial piece.
The engraving need to work with the flow and over all design.
Sometimes it takes just a very little engraving to "set off" the piece.
Sometime the piece screams to have every little space embellished.
It's kind of scary sometimes how a piece will strike me. After all these years engraving
I can visualize almost instantly what will be the best approach to engraving the piece and can see it in my minds eye what the end result will look like. And allot of the time I am pleasantly surprised that it turned out nicer than I envisioned.
